GENERAL SUMMARY

The Student Intern will be integrated into the Architectural Design and Planning team.  The Student Intern supports architects in planning, developing, and executing architectural projects. This role offers hands-on experience with design software, construction documentation, research, and collaboration with multidisciplinary teams.  The team is responsible for 13-Hospitals and 500+ Medical Centers.

PRINCIPLE D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Conducting programming with clients, planning and conceptual design for variety of healthcare project types varying from small scale renovations, developing concepts for new medical centers, designing/test fit major imaging equipment or operating rooms.  
  • Our design work is not limited to strictly healthcare environment, as many projects involve workplace/office design solutions or educational/conferencing/training spaces, or retail environments in our healthcare buildings.
  • Thorough documentation of our current portfolio of buildings - including Hospitals, Ambulatory Medical Centers, Medical Office Buildings, Corporate office spaces, School-Based Health Clinics and System-wide support buildings.  
  •  updating and documenting drawings and existing conditions for new Ascension locations. The internship position will also allow the team to develop design and planning documentation standards, while allowing staff architects/planners to focus on the influx of proposed projects.
  • Development of design standards documentation

E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E REQUIRED:

  • Must be currently enrolled in college seeking degree in Architecture 
  • Strong visual, written, and verbal communication skills.

  • Ability to work both independently and collaboratively.

  • Detail-oriented with an interest in sustainable and innovative design.

This is a limited term Internship position

Overview

Henry Ford Health partners with millions of people on their health journey, across Michigan and around the world. We offer a full continuum of services – from primary and preventative care to complex and specialty care, health insurance, a full suite of home health offerings, virtual care, pharmacy, eye care and other health care retail. With former Ascension southeast Michigan and Flint region locations now part of our team, Henry Ford’s care is available in 13 hospitals and hundreds of ambulatory care locations. Based in Detroit, Henry Ford is one of the nation’s most respected academic medical centers and is leading the Future of Health: Detroit, a $3 billion investment anchored by a reimagined Henry Ford academic healthcare campus.
